Mud Fluid: Composition, Purposes, and Importance

Drilling fluid is a essential ingredient of any excavation process . Its composition is elaborate, typically including liquid , earth , chemicals, and various compounds. Several roles are fulfilled by this fluid . These include removing debris from the bottom of the well , lubricating the bit , preventing collapse of the borehole , and controlling subsurface pressure . Without an proper excavation substance, safe drilling is highly unlikely. It’s undeniably paramount for borehole safety and complete operation outcome.

Troubleshooting Common Issues with Drilling Fluid

Addressing problems in drilling fluid is vital for reliable drilling activities . Often, issues arise from inadequate blending , leading to issues like too much viscosity , which might cause poor hole cleaning. Similarly , improper weight can trigger formation damage . In addition, erosion of the slurry due to mechanical friction necessitates routine testing and corrections to copyright ideal performance . Finally , prompt recognition and remedial measures are vital to avoiding significant delays .

Mud Fluid: Types , Picking, and Nature-Related Issues

Mud slurries play a essential part in modern drilling processes . Many formulations are available , encompassing water-based fluids (WBMs), oil-based muds (OBMs), and synthetic-based fluids (SBMs). The picking of a suitable mud slurry depends on several considerations , such as geological characteristics, borehole stability , and drilling objectives . Nature-related issues are ever significant ; as a result, environmentally-friendly disposal of mud fluids is paramount .

Adequate disposal practices should lessen the likely influence on local habitats and guarantee adherence with relevant laws.
